The Covid-19 epidemic is on the rise in the Pyrénées-Orientales.

The department, bordering Spain, is the first, in metropolitan France, to pass above the incidence rate of 100. It was 103 per 100,000 inhabitants over the last 7 days on Monday, against 35 on average in France.

It is the only department (excluding overseas) above 100. In the Pyrénées-Orientales, the number of new positive cases has exploded by 605.7% in one week.

What is happening in the Pyrénées-Orientales (Occitanie), was there a cluster?

The number of new cases has multiplied by 7 in one week (growth rate of 600% against 60% in France!).

"Festive events"

Asked by

20 Minutes

this Monday morning, the state services in the department did not wish to give more information for the moment.

On Friday, in a press release, the prefecture and the Regional Health Agency (ARS) of Occitanie indicated that an "action plan" had been deployed at the level of the department, "following the very significant increase in case of contamination by the Delta variant, in this territory, which represents an 80% increase in one week ”, in particular a new call for vaccination or a strengthening of screening operations.

"These contaminations occur most of the time during festive events or gatherings in bars which have been listed in Spain but also in the department", state services indicated on Friday.
